The global swimming pool construction market continues to demonstrate steady expansion, supported by increasing investments in residential infrastructure, tourism, hospitality, and recreational facilities. According to recent industry data, the market size was valued at USD 6.41 billion in 2023 and is projected to reach USD 6.61 billion in 2024. By 2031, the industry is expected to achieve USD 8.71 billion, expanding at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 4.01 percent from 2024 to 2031.
This growth trajectory highlights the consistent demand for swimming pools across both developed and emerging economies, driven by lifestyle enhancements, rising disposable incomes, and the emphasis on wellness and luxury amenities.

Key Market Drivers
1. Growth in Residential Construction
The increasing preference for luxury housing and gated communities has driven higher demand for in-ground and above-ground pools. Homeowners view swimming pools as not only a source of recreation but also as an investment that enhances property value.
2. Expanding Tourism and Hospitality Sector
Resorts, hotels, and recreational centers continue to invest in swimming pool construction to attract customers. Pools are now designed with themes, infinity-edge concepts, and integrated wellness features to elevate guest experiences.
3. Rising Focus on Health and Wellness
Aquatic therapy, swimming as a fitness activity, and water-based recreation are increasingly popular. This has created demand for pools in gyms, rehabilitation centers, and wellness facilities.
4. Technological Advancements
Modern pool construction integrates smart automation systems, eco-friendly filtration technologies, energy-efficient lighting, and sustainable building materials. These innovations appeal to environmentally conscious consumers while reducing long-term maintenance costs.

Market Segmentation
The industry can be segmented by pool type, construction material, and end-use application.
· By Pool Type: In-ground pools, above-ground pools, and infinity pools. In-ground pools dominate due to their popularity in residential and commercial projects.
· By Material: Concrete pools are widely used for durability and customization, while fiberglass and vinyl pools are gaining traction for affordability and quicker installation.
· By End Use: Residential, commercial, and public facilities. Residential pools continue to lead, though commercial projects such as resorts and fitness centers show rising momentum.

Opportunities Ahead
The coming years present attractive opportunities for stakeholders in the swimming pool construction market.
· Sustainable Pools: With rising global awareness about water conservation and energy efficiency, sustainable pool designs featuring solar heating, rainwater harvesting, and energy-saving pumps are expected to see significant demand.
· Smart Pool Technologies: Automation systems that allow remote monitoring of water quality, temperature, and lighting are gaining attention from technology-driven homeowners.
· Recreational Infrastructure Development: Governments and private investors are expanding public recreational facilities, offering long-term opportunities for construction companies.
· Emerging Economies: Rapid urban development in Asia-Pacific, the Middle East, and Latin America provides untapped potential for both residential and commercial pool construction.
